1.17.26 is released! This is the first release candidate (RC1) in preparation for the planned release of 1.18 in March, and as such it now points to the 1.18 add-ons server instead of the 1.17 add-ons server.

For obvious reasons this release contains only fixes, most notable among those being a fix for units disappearing or flickering when the attack dialog is open and a fix for the Skip Animation button vanishing when watching a replay.

1.17.21 has been released! Most notable in this release is the complete rework of the Eastern Invasion campaign to improve nearly all aspects of the campaign, including its characterization, plot, scenario design, and AI.

Additionally, this will be the final release before the feature freeze and string freeze starts with 1.17.22, with 1.18.0 currently planned to be released in February 2024.

I'm proud to announce that a Wesnoth has turned 20 years old! Starting with version 0.1 tagged on June 18th 2003, Wesnoth has grown with the help of hundreds of volunteers continually improving all aspects of the game. And while admittedly Wesnoth is no longer at the peak of its popularity, there are still many developers, translators, add-on authors, moderators, and players helping to keep Wesnoth going strong. Thank you everyone for all your work, and here's to another 20 years of Wesnoth!
